The parish of All Saints' Lincoln, known locally as All Saints Monks Road, was founded in 1904 when the church was consecrated by Edward King, Lord Bishop of Lincoln. An unprepossessing exterior belies a beautiful and interesting building with a proud tradition of Anglo-Catholic worship which is centred on the daily celebration of the Mass.  

For many years the hub of the local community, All Saints has always been noted for the warmth of its welcome and very much retains that particular feature of its tradition, assuring visitors of a special experience whether you come to attend the Mass or to take time to pray in silence.
